Calvià continues with its commitment to sport as a deseasonalising element and it shows holding four tournaments of the International Tennis Federation -ITF- this forthcoming month of February, which are part of the professional calendar and with which it is expected 2.400 hotel stays in the municipality.
The two first tournaments, named ITF MENS MALLORCA I and ITF MENS MALLORCA II, will be held at the Peguera TENIS CENTER Club, from 3rd to 9th and from 10th to 16th February successively.
In these tournaments is where the tennis players start their first steps to their professional carrier who wish to obtain the ATP and WTA classifications, thus allowing them to have access to the previous competitions of the great tournaments.
The women's competition will start following the men's competition, with the ITF WOMENS MALLORCA I and ITF WOMENS MALLORCA II tournaments. In this case it will be held from 17th to 22nd February and from 24th February to 1st March successively at the TENNIS ACADEMY GUILLERMO VILAS in Palma Nova.
The chart of individuals will be composed of 32 players from which 8 will come out from the previous phase and another 4 players will do so through invitations (Wild Cards). The previous phase will be played the weekend before the start of the final chart and 64 players will dispute it. Also a chart of 16 couples will be played in the Doubles modality.
